The Owatonna Huskies will face off against the Mankato West Scarlets at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day. Owatonna will be looking to extend their current three-game winning streak.
On Tuesday, Owatonna earned an 8-5 victory over Century.
Meanwhile, Mankato West made easy work of John Marshall on Tuesday and carried off a 14-2 win. Considering the Scarlets have won six matches by more than five runs this season, Tuesday's blowout was nothing new.
Owatonna pushed their record up to 11-2 with the victory, which was their fifth straight at home. The home wins came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 2.6 runs on average over those games. As for Mankato West, their victory bumped their record up to 8-2.
Owatonna came out on top in a nail-biter against Mankato West in their previous meeting back in May of 2024, sneaking past 3-2. Will the Huskies repeat their success, or do the Scarlets have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
